Samuel Beckett's Radio Play ALL THAT FALL Among Lincoln Center's 2016 White Light Festival Lineup
by Tyler Peterson - Jun 16, 2016


Ehrenkranz Artistic Director Jane Moss today announced the schedule for Lincoln Center's seventh White Light Festival, running from October 16 through November 16, 2016. The international multidisciplinary festival, which takes its name from a quotation by the Estonian composer Arvo Part, is an annual exploration of the power of art to illuminate our interior and communal lives. 'I could compare my music to white light which contains all colors. Only a prism can divide the colors and make them appear; this prism could be the spirit of the listener.' - Arvo Part

Fenton Johnson to Release Three Books
by Christina Mancuso - Mar 17, 2016


On September 9, 1971, two weeks before Fenton Johnson left his home in Nelson County, Kentucky, for college, the state police kidnapped and murdered a local renegade and pot grower from neighboring Marion County whom they had been unable to convict. No autopsy was performed. About the same time, his small hometown acquired its first doctor in years—a Muslim woman from Pakistan. Though Johnson was only seventeen, both events left an indelible impression. The murder of the marijuana grower fed questions about conflict between the free spirit and the constraints of the law—whether imposed by state or church—and the hiring of the doctor led him to wonder what it would mean to be a Muslim woman practicing medicine in the insular Roman Catholic Knobs of Central Kentucky.

Park Avenue Armory Dance Commission 'FLEXN' Begins Today
by BWW News Desk - Mar 25, 2015


Park Avenue Armory has commissioned dance pioneer Reggie (Regg Roc) Gray and visionary director Peter Sellars to create a performance piece that evolves the tradition of flex, the Brooklyn-born street dance. Characterized by sharp, rhythmic contortion, pausing, snapping, gliding, bone-breaking, and animated showmanship, the flex form evolved from the Jamaican bruk-up style popular in the dance halls and reggae clubs of Brooklyn in the 1990s. Opening today, March 25 and marking the first major presentation of the Armory's 2015 artistic season, FLEXN transforms the dance from its individual, combative style to create a collaborative work of social commentary inspired by both personal experience and current events. A series of public discussions and education initiatives complement the presentation.
